Job Description


We are looking for an engineer who will be responsible for AWS infrastructure configuration and automation for our NLP bot platform. Working independently and collaboratively with the rest of the team, you’ll be responsible for helping architect, orchestrate, and automate our AWS deployment.

Responsibilities:
  • Work with development and product teams to build, configure, and optimize our AWS services, including DynamoDB, Kinesis, EC2, Lambda, ECS, API Gateway, X-ray. Recommend alternate choices and trade-offs for various design decisions.
  • Design and configure firewall and security policies
  • Design and configure system monitoring and alerting
  • Ensure end-to-end automation as part of the CI/CD pipeline.
  • Document and work with other members of the operations team to cross-train on AWS deployments as they occur
  • Be part of an on-call rotation for after-hours emergency response
  • Investigate performance and process failures and work to improve them
  • Stay apprised of new developments in both AWS and operations, help in determining how and when those would affect and/or improve our architecture

Requirements:
  • BS in Computer Science, Software Engineering or related field
  • 5+ years of software, devops, and/or network administrator experience
  • 4+ years’ of hands-on AWS experience
  • 2+ years of Infrastructure as Code experience
  • 2+ years’ experience working with S3, DynamoDB, Lambda, Beanstalk, EC2, API Gateway, Kinesis, and other core AWS technologies.
  • Docker/ECS experience is nice to have
  • 5+ years’ experience with continuous deployment / continuous delivery using tools such as git, Maven, Bamboo, etc.
  • 5+ years experience with automation and configuration management (Puppet, Chef, Ansible, etc)
  • Familiarity with logging/monitoring using tools such as CloudWatch, LogStash, Kibana a plus
  • Huge bonus points for AWS Certification
